Libertas: cfg80211 support

Holger Schurig's patch (https://patchwork.kernel.org/patch/64286/)
is rebased to latest wireless-testing tree.

(Includes patches from me originally posted as "libertas: fix build
error due to undefined symbol" and "libertas: unmangle capability
value". -- JWL)

Signed-off-by: Amitkumar Karwar <akarwar@marvell.com>
Signed-off-by: Kiran Divekar <dkiran@marvell.com>
Tested-by: Amitkumar Karwar <akarwar@marvell.com>
Signed-off-by: John W. Linville <linville@tuxdriver.com>
